Police Arrest Masquerades For Armed Robbery by Nobody: 6:12pm On Aug 22, 2015 |
The Enugu state police command on Saturday arrested two masquerades for alleged armed robbery. A police bulletin sent by the command’s spokesman, Ebere Amaraizu indicated that it was a new ploy of armed robbery operations. The new dimension occurred at Ovoko in Igboeze South local council of the Nsukka area command. According to Amaraizu, the two masquerades “allegedly robbed a member of the public some amount of money to the tune of about seventy thousand naira as well as some other valuables amongst other things.” He said the police have commenced a full scale investigations into the alleged incident of robbing by masquerading. It was gathered that the two men behind the masquerades were already helping operatives in their investigations. The police,however, advised masquerade operators to always be law abiding and respect the tenets of culture and remain law abiding in the operations of masquerade as well as its activities in the state...source... In a related development, The Police in Nsukka on the same evening arrested two men who wore masquerade costume in Ovoko community in Nsukka LGA for allegedly beating up a passenger on commercial motorcycle and robbing him of N57,000. The incident happened on the Nsukka /Oballo-Afor highway. A police source said policemen moved to the scene when the victim, Mr Chinonso Ezewaji, reported the matter to Nsukka Police Area command and the two men were arrested. ``The escorts of the masquerade however ran away. ``There were eight masquerade; they blocked the Nsukka /Obollo-Afor road and harassed people. ``The two masquerade arrested however denied collecting the N57, 000 from Ezewaji, but claimed they know the person who collected the money from the victim. ``When we searched one of the arrested masquerade, we saw Indian hemp in his pocket,” the police source said. When contacted, Mr Ebere Amarizu, Public Relations Officer, Enugu State Police Command, confirmed the incident saying investigation had commenced into the matter. He urged communities to regulate and monitor those who wear masquerade costume, adding that some of them use the opportunity to harass, intimidate and rob innocent members of the public. ``The Police are not against the people practising their tradition and culture, but community leaders must know the character of people they allow to wear costume of masquerade in the name of culture. ``A masquerade has no right to mount road block on busy highways where motorists, motorcyclists and other road users move on daily basis. ``The police have commenced investigation and will get to the root of this matter as issues of masquerade disturbing people have become a recurring decimal,’' Amarizu said. The victim, Ezewaji, a trader, who deals on clothing materials, told the News Agency of Nigeria (NAN) he was on his way from Nsukka to Obollo-Afor to see his mother, when the masquerade stopped the motorcycle he was riding on. ``They beat me, searched me and collected N57, 000. ``When they left, I ran into the bush and when I discovered they have gone some distance, I came out and went to the police to report. The two men wearing masquerade costume who were arrested, identified themselves as Kenchukwu Eze, a carpenter and Ejiofor Eze, a brick-layer. They however denied the allegation that they stole money from Ezewaji They claimed that their colleague, Chima Mamah stole the money. Eze, however, admitted that the police saw Indian hemp in his pocket, saying it was the leftover of what they smoked before coming out. ``If the police will release me, I will not wear masquerade costume, nor smoke Indian hemp again,'' he pleaded......NAN |
